Output 62ffc109a162d9fdf2f3e381c2f51c7a4a0628e2bf903c7aa4e0fc25f7ef4cf3:0

value
29538203
script pubkey
OP_0 OP_PUSHBYTES_20 73f7e7b7442350f97c07b091a792fbd250e216c3
address
bc1qw0m70d6yydg0jlq8kzg60yhm6fgwy9krmp4s22
transaction
62ffc109a162d9fdf2f3e381c2f51c7a4a0628e2bf903c7aa4e0fc25f7ef4cf3
confirmations
142901
spent
true